Erik is a professor in the Department of Construction Engineering at the École de Technologie Supérieure and co-director of the Groupe de recherche en intégration et développement durable en environnement bâti (GRIDD). He specializes in the integration and optimization of information flows within value chains in the built asset industry. Erik serves as President of the Groupe BIM du Québec, is a member of the Board of Directors of buildingSMART Canada and is the chair of the ISO TC 59/SC13 Mirror Committee for the Standards Council of Canada. He has more than 20 years of experience in the construction industry, holds a Ph.D. and M.Sc. in Construction Engineering from the École de Technologie Supérieure and a B.Sc. in Architecture from Université Laval. He completed his postdoctoral fellowship at the University of British Columbia.

Erik participated in the development of the joint roadmap and is co-leading a project within ISO TC59/SC13 JWG 14 (with ISO TC211) developing Information exchange standards for BIM and GIS.

BIM/GIS/Digital Twins

buildingSMART and the Open Geospatial Consortium have recently published the results of their collaborative effort aimed at developing a joint roadmap toward seamless information continuity between BIM and GIS domains. This session will provide insights regarding this collaborative effort and the joint roadmap between both organizations, which aims to enhance alignment between the two industry bodies on this critical subject.
